I got this to "refinish" some old speakers I got at a garage sale for $5 (so, yes, I paid more for this than the actual speakers, hehehe!). See attached before and after pics. After slightly sanding the speakers to get a nice smooth surface, I cleaned then with a rag to remove all dust, and applied this paper. I am very impressed how it all turned out. The film is thick enough so that I think it will last a long time of light to medium interaction with surfaces, but thin enough so that it folds very sharply around corners. The texture gives it a really nice look and feel. the film itself is not very stretchy, so applying it on surfaces curved along two axes might be difficult; but, lucky for me most of my surfaces were planar, with only a few rounded edges (no rounded corners). The adhesive does not seem very good when you remove the paper backing, but, you better have it all perfectly aligned when you start to apply it, because it cures very fast and very strong (that is why I am giving it 4 stars on ease of use and installation). You definitively have to follow instructions, and remove the backing a little at a time and squeeze out all air bubbles with a squeegee as you move along. I only used about 36" of the 120", so, now I am looking for something else to use this on. Bottom line, very good product!

My bathroom counters are unsealed stained wood so impossible to keep clean. I was looking at what I could do before remodeling and this wrap looked like it might work. Dear reader it did. I cleaned and dried the wood the best I could and bought a compass and a 40” ruler to measure and draw the outline for the sinks. The adhesive was very forgiving of my mistakes, even on the 6’ lower piece, which I loosened and reapplied several times. I also used some hard plastic smoothing tools to get the air out. If your surface is not even then you will see it when you flatten out the plastic. The result is better then I expected - it looks quite decent, and for $20 plus some tools I can’t complain. Some tips: Pick a target sides to be precise on when cutting, and leave 1/4-1/5 inch of slop on all the other sides. Once you have the first pass place it and crease at the overflowing sides, then draw a line with a ruler and trim again. If the sides extend off the edge of the counter I found xacto trimmed them well.
